This article evaluates its features, costs, and overall value to determine if the investment is justified for your business. What is Yello for Canada Professional Edition?

Yello for Canada Professional Edition is a premium business directory and networking software tier. It targets Canadian enterprises, B2B service providers, and independent professionals. Unlike free public directories, this paid edition focuses on enhanced visibility, verified data, and direct lead generation tools tailored strictly to the Canadian market geography and compliance standards. Key Features and Capabilities

Verified Business Badging: Grants a verified status icon that builds immediate trust with browsing clients.

Advanced Geo-Targeting: Optimizes search visibility based on specific Canadian provinces, cities, and postal codes.

Direct Lead Routing: Connects user inquiries directly to your inbox or integrated CRM system.

Premium Analytics Dashboard: Tracks profile views, click-through rates, and demographic data of interested prospects.

Priority Search Placement: Positions your business profile above free listings in relevant category searches. The Cost vs. Benefit Analysis

The investment makes sense if you operate in high-value B2B sectors, specialized legal or financial services, or competitive regional trades. In these industries, securing just one or two premium clients through the platform’s priority placement can easily cover the annual subscription cost. When It Is Not Worth It

If your business relies purely on global e-commerce or broad consumer foot traffic, the hyper-local Canadian professional focus may offer diminishing returns. Micro-businesses with minimal marketing budgets might find better initial value in free social media platforms and standard map listings. The Verdict

Yello for Canada Professional Edition is worth it for established businesses and serious professionals who require localized B2B leads and enhanced brand credibility. It transitions your business from a passive directory listing to an active lead generation asset. However, if your target audience is entirely international or highly casual, the premium cost may not align with your core growth strategies.
